Redis最大可存储232的键值对(redis默认可以存多少)

Redis是一个开源,高性能,可扩展的键值对store,它可以用作数据库,缓存和消息中间件(message brokers),它可以像NoSQL数据库那样以灵活的键值对方式存储和检索大量的数据,被广泛应用在Web应用,移动应用,游戏,计算机视觉等诸多领域。

Redis定义了最大可以存储2^32的key-value对,key是一个字符串,最大可以是512M,value类型支持String,Hash,List,Set,Sortedset等几种基本类型,每种类型又可以存储不同的长度的value,比如String类型可以是512M,Hash类型可以存储2^32-1键值对。

Redis提供了一套强大的命令,用于对key-value对进行CRUD操作。对于基本类型,比如String类型,可以通过以下方式进行操作:

SET key value

GET key

DEL key

这三个命令分别用于在Redis中set,get以及delete一个指定key的value。Redis提供的命令还有更多,可以满足应用的各种复杂需求。

Redis的最大存储能力2^32的key-value对,使得它能够存储海量的结构化和非结构化数据,并为我们提供便捷,高效的操作方式。另外,Redis的高可用模式也大大提高了它的可靠性,使得Redis得以在多个生产环境中运行。

虽然Redis的最大存储能力只有2^32,不及一般RDBMS的存储能力,但它非常适合For在Web应用和移动应用中处理高速率,高并发的数据访问,由于它具有较高的读写性能,所以在Web应用和移动应用中使用的越来越多,它也是很多NoSQL数据库的替代解决方案。


数据运维技术 » Redis最大可存储232的键值对(redis默认可以存多少)